This is a simple rundown of the EITMS system on Harley Davidson Motorcycles. First off, what does EITMS stand for? Engine Idle Temperature Management System. If you subject your engine to prolonged idle conditions, EITMS provides limited cooling to the rear cylinder. Majority of bikes from the factory have this feature disabled.

4. Repeat the procedure as necessary to enable or disable EITMS. NOTES: A flashing cruise lamp indicates the EITMS setting. A solid (non­flashing) lamp indicates the cruise control setting. The EITMS setting remains in effect until it is changed by the rider or dealer. Enabled: The EITMS engine cooling feature automatically activates whenever the vehicle comes to a complete stop and is idling during elevated temperature conditions. When the feature is enabled, it may not activate under cool riding conditions. (has to be held there UNTIL the light on spedo for cruise changes color; Green on and yellow ... lawton funeral home lawton ok Engine temperature falls below 275°F domestic 135°C international. Twist grip opening is greater than idle. Vehicle speed exceeds 2 mph 3 km/h Engine speed exceeds 1350 RPM. Clutch is released with vehicle in gear. When the engine is in EITMS operation, you may notice a difference in idle cadence.
